Stump Removal and Ground Cleaning
After a tree removal, one important step is taking on stump removal and ground clean-up. Eliminating the stump is essential not only for visual functions yet also to avoid brand-new shoots from growing. You can choose stump grinding, which involves grinding the stump to wood chips or stump elimination, where the entire stump is removed. Stump grinding is less intrusive and much faster, but stump removal makes sure the entire origin system is eliminated. Whichever approach you select, make sure the area is free from rocks and debris before continuing.
As soon as the stump is looked after, it's time to concentrate on ground cleanup. Rake up any kind of continuing to be timber chips, leaves, or branches left from the tree elimination process. This won't only clean your yard but additionally assist prepare the ground for the next step in rejuvenating your landscape.
Soil Remediation and Fertilization
To appropriately nurture your soil and promote healthy growth, focusing on soil repair and fertilizing is vital. After tree elimination, the dirt might be diminished of essential nutrients that the tree once taken in. Begin by checking the soil to identify its pH degrees and nutrient deficiencies.
Once you have this details, you can choose the right fertilizers to restore the soil. Organic alternatives like compost or manure can boost soil framework and fertility with time. Spread out a layer of compost over the area and blend it right into the soil to improve its health and wellness.
In addition, think about utilizing a well balanced fertilizer to provide prompt nutrients to sustain brand-new plant development. Frequently monitor the soil's dampness levels to ensure that it stays properly moisturized. By focusing on soil repair and fertilization, you can develop a beneficial environment for brand-new plants and promote the overall health and wellness of your lawn.
Planting New Trees and Upkeep
Think about growing new trees in your backyard as an essential action towards invigorating the landscape after tree removal. Choose native species that thrive in your area's climate and soil problems for ideal growth. Before planting, guarantee the chosen area has ample sunshine, appropriate water drainage, and sufficient area for the tree's roots to spread out easily.
When growing, dig a hole twice as wide as the origin sphere but just as deep. Gently remove the tree from its container, loosen the roots, and place it in the red. Load the hole with dirt, tamp it down carefully, and water thoroughly. Compost around the base of the tree to preserve wetness and suppress weed growth.
Normal upkeep is key to guaranteeing the health and wellness and durability of your new trees. Water them deeply however infrequently, allowing the origins to develop themselves. Trim as required to get rid of dead or damaged branches and shape the tree. Screen for signs of bugs or diseases, and attend to any kind of problems immediately to prevent more damages.
